Tourist Arrivals in Uzbekistan Rise Nearly 50% in First Nine Months of 2025
Tashkent, Uzbekistan (UzDaily.com) — From January to September 2025, approximately 8.6 million foreign nationals visited Uzbekistan for tourism purposes, an increase of 2.8 million people, or 49.3%, compared to the same period last year, according to the National Statistics Committee.
The majority of tourists came from neighboring countries: Kyrgyzstan – 2.4 million, Kazakhstan – 2 million, and Tajikistan – 1.9 million. Russia contributed 757,100 tourists, Afghanistan – 343,600, Turkmenistan – 275,000, China – 176,900, Turkey – 129,900, India – 55,800, and South Korea – 35,200. Visitors from other countries totaled 435,000.
The growth in tourist arrivals reflects renewed interest in cultural and historical routes, as well as improvements in infrastructure and services for international visitors.
